-/**
- * @brief A simple container for image data.
- *
- * Just a pointer to a buffer and some minimal metadata. It always owns the
- * buffer of image data that it points to until it is destroyed or the buffer
- * is released with ReleaseImageBuffer().
- *
- * The width and height stored are the logical image values. Compressed formats
- * such as ETC group pixels into blocks (ETC = 4*4) and these logical width and
- * height may indicate, for example for ETC, that 1 to 3 pixels in the rightmost
- * column of blocks or bottom row are ignored for rendering.
- * For simple uncompressed images, the buffer is exactly width * height *
- * bytes-per-pixel in size with no spare bytes at right or bottom edge.
- */
